Chapter 34

Ding! Congratulations, Host, for giving someone a friendly reminder. Merit Points +10. Current Merit Points: 410. ///

Wei Sen left the dormitory, but she did not take the roll book with her. Instead, she took a photo of it and privately sent it to everyone in Group B except Xia Susu.

During the break, Huang Xinze sent Wei Sen a private message.

[Huang Xinze: After I mentioned Yu Ming’s name, the thing outside the door kept repeating, “Xiao Ming.” Looks like that’s probably him.]

After seeing the message, Wei Sen was basically certain that the old lady’s grandson outside the door was Yu Ming.

But right now, Yu Ming had not gone home, nor was he in the classroom. So where exactly was he?

With that question in mind, Wei Sen headed for the sports field.

At present, it had already been confirmed that Class 2, Grade 3 was supposed to have forty-four students, but one Yu Ming was missing.

And Yu Ming’s disappearance was most likely connected to Wang Hua and Sun Qiang.

Everything had happened inside this elementary school, so the principal had to be someone in the know as well. Perhaps this “Yu Ming” was the key to unlocking the principal’s secret!

What was more, the School Rules specifically emphasized that there were only forty-three students in the class. If an extra student was discovered, they had to leave the classroom immediately and report it to the Academic Affairs Office.

So Bai Xue might also know something about Yu Ming, but she had chosen to hide it too…

Wei Sen arrived at the sports field. Chen Lin had already gotten there ahead of her. She was wearing a green tracksuit, with an iron whistle hanging in front of her chest.

Chen Lin saw Wei Sen as well. Their eyes met, and they exchanged a tacit nod.

Soon, the break ended. The class bell rang, and the students of Class 2, Grade 3 emerged from the thin mist, walking toward the center of the sports field.

Thanks to Wei Sen’s warning, Chen Lin had already mentally prepared herself, but when she saw a group of children walking toward her like marionettes, their pairs of deathly white eyes fixed on her, every hair on her body still stood on end.

“Don’t be afraid. Treat it normally. Just don’t violate the rules,” Wei Sen reminded her from beside her.

“Mm!” Chen Lin took several deep breaths and watched as the students stiffly walked up in front of her.

With trembling fingers, she gripped the whistle and blew hard.

The students seemed to receive some kind of summons. They began weaving through one another, and in the end, every single one landed in the correct position, standing in neat rows in the exact same order as their seats in the classroom.

In the first row was still that little girl in a red dress.

Chen Lin opened her watch and projected the roll book. Taking a deep breath, she said, “We will now take attendance. When your name is called, please raise your hand and answer.”

Chen Lin began calling the roll, while Wei Sen silently memorized each person and the name corresponding to them from behind her.

…A long while passed.

“Guo Xiaolan.”

“Here.” The Little Girl in Red raised her hand.

Wei Sen’s gaze locked onto the little girl. It was still unclear why all the other students were wearing school uniforms, yet this little girl named Guo Xiaolan was wearing a bright red dress.

Did that red dress have some special meaning?

And was the Eerie Entity that had tried to kill them outside the Infirmary on the first night really this little girl?

Could Yu Ming’s disappearance also have something to do with her?

“Attendance is complete. Next, everyone follow me for warm-up exercises. First set, head movements. One, two, three, four, five, six, seven, eight! Two, two, three, four, five, six, seven, eight…”

After speaking, Chen Lin began leading everyone through the exercises. Her face flushed red, and her movements were not very coordinated.

But no matter what movement she made, the forty-three students would imitate it in perfect unison. Even if her posture was wrong, they still copied it exactly.

Chen Lin finally managed to finish all the warm-up exercises stated in the PE Teacher Rules. At last, as if a huge weight had been lifted from her shoulders, she blew the whistle again. “Next, free activity!”

The students mechanically dispersed toward all sides of the sports field.

Some began jumping rope. Some squatted on the ground to play marbles. Everything looked completely normal.

Wei Sen paid particular attention to Wang Hua and Guo Xiaolan.

Wang Hua and several little boys went together to the sandpile by the entrance of the Gymnasium and started playing with the sand, while Guo Xiaolan walked straight toward the Infirmary.
“Sister Sen, what do we do now?” Chen Lin asked.

“Split up and investigate. I’ll follow Guo Xiaolan. You go ask Wang Hua about Yu Ming’s whereabouts.”

“Okay.”

Wei Sen tailed Guo Xiaolan all the way to the Infirmary. Xu You, who was inside, saw her as well. Their eyes met, but neither of them spoke. Instead, they both watched to see what Guo Xiaolan would do next.

Guo Xiaolan stood at the Infirmary door and politely knocked.

“What’s bothering you, student?” Xu You opened the door and asked from inside.

Guo Xiaolan blinked, her hollow eyes fixed on Xu You. “I’m looking for Doctor Xie.”

The moment Xu You heard that, she instantly went on high alert.

Guo Xiaolan was about to walk into the Infirmary, but Xu You immediately blocked the doorway with her body. Guo Xiaolan then started moving forward and backing up over and over at the entrance, like a bugged NPC.

Xu You looked up at Wei Sen.

“She’s from Class 2, Grade 3. Lock the door from the inside, quickly!” Wei Sen reminded her.

She remembered that Xu You had mentioned one of the school doctor’s rules-

Zhihui Primary School has only one school doctor. There is no second one, but some students may remember incorrectly. If anyone mentions another school doctor, confirm their identity. If they are a student from Class 2, Grade 3, there is no need to respond. Return to the Infirmary at once and lock the door from the inside until the person outside leaves.

“Get in here!” Xu You shouted.

“I’m fine. That rule is for you!” Wei Sen reminded her again.

At that moment, Guo Xiaolan, who had repeatedly failed to enter the room, began developing black cracks across her skin. Just like what Wei Sen had seen before, the thing inside her was about to crawl out through her skin.

Xu You hesitated no longer. She shut the door at once, and the sound of the lock turning came from inside.

Guo Xiaolan, shut outside the door, slowly returned to normal. Her steps stopped as well.

“Doctor Xie isn’t here,” she said, then turned and slowly walked away.

Wei Sen stepped forward, crouched down, and blocked her path. “Xiaolan, do you still recognize Teacher?”

Guo Xiaolan blinked and looked at the person in front of her, then stiffly nodded. “Hello, Teacher Wei. Is Teacher Wei also here to see Doctor Xie because you’re sick?”

“Mm. Xiaolan, where do you feel unwell? Why are you looking for Doctor Xie?” Wei Sen asked.

Guo Xiaolan lifted a pale finger to her lips and lowered her voice. “I can’t say. It’s a secret.”

Wei Sen thought of the vaginal speculum she had seen in the Infirmary last night, something that should never have existed in a place like this, and a vague, terrible suspicion formed in her heart. Testing the waters, she asked, “Is it a secret between you and Doctor Xie?”

“Yes.”

“It’s all right. You can tell Teacher. Teacher will keep your secret for you.” Wei Sen took the little girl’s hand. That tiny hand was freezing cold, without the slightest trace of body heat.

“I can’t…” Guo Xiaolan shook her head stiffly. A hint of fear even appeared on that deathly pale face. “He has a long, long telescope. He can watch me forever and ever. If I tell Teacher, Doctor Xie will get angry. When Doctor Xie gets angry, he’s very scary.”

A chill of disgust ran through Wei Sen’s entire body. Looking at the little girl before her, she no longer felt the fear she had at first. Instead, a measure of pity rose in her heart.

“Good girl. Teacher understands.” Wei Sen stroked her head and said, “Remember, Doctor Xie is already gone. You don’t have to come to the Infirmary anymore.”

Guo Xiaolan blinked again. “R-really?”

“Mm. Really,” Wei Sen said seriously.

The corners of the little girl’s mouth slowly stretched toward both sides, revealing an eerie smile. Yet in her previously empty, ghastly pale eyes, there seemed to be a faint glimmer of light.

“Thank you, Teacher Wei. Is there anything Teacher needs help with? I can help Teacher too.”

Hearing that, Wei Sen tried asking, “Do you know where Yu Ming is right now?”

Guo Xiaolan’s lips twitched. The corners of her mouth split all the way to her ears, and her smile grew even stranger. Staring straight into Wei Sen’s eyes, she slowly said, “He’s right here.”
